description Product Description

This chemical is primarily utilized in the field of organic synthesis, where it serves as a key intermediate in the production of various pharmaceuticals. Its unique structure, featuring both amino and fluorine groups, makes it particularly valuable in the development of active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s). It is often employed in the synthesis of compounds with potential therapeutic effects, including those targeting neurological disorders and cancers. Additionally, its hexafluoropropanol moiety enhances its stability and reactivity, making it a useful building block in the creation of complex molecules for drug discovery and development.
